The question of the attacking midfielder role is still ongoing at Casa Milan for the market men.
Paolo Maldini and Massara are taking their time in order to sign a quality playmaker that would be a great upgrade for coach Stefano Pioli.
AC Milan are aware of the need of having a player with important skills and qualities in that role, even after having signed Brahim Diaz on a renewed loan deal.
According to Tuttosport who took stock of this situation, Hakim Ziyech of Chelsea remains among the targets for the club leaders in this market window. The club managers like the Morocco international because he can occupy the right wing position as well as the attacking midfield one.
Moreover, Hakim Ziyech has much experience and skills that would suit Stefano Pioli's vision for the technical project. The newspaper reports that contacts between Milan and Chelsea will resume over a potential transfer for the former Ajax star in August.
